This rollicking tour through a museum of the world's weirdest practices is guaranteed to make you say, \"WTF?!\" Did you know that \"preowned\" wives were sold at auction in nineteenth-century England? That today, in Liberia, accused criminals sometimes drink poison to determine their fate? How about the fact that, for 250 years, Italy criminally prosecuted cockroaches and crickets? Do you wonder why? Then this tour is just for you!\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eJoin \u003ci\u003eWTF?!\u003c\/i\u003e's cast of colorful characters as they navigate the museum, led by guide and economist Peter T. Leeson. From one exhibit to the next, you'll overhear Leeson's riotous exchanges with the patrons and learn how to use economic thinking to reveal the hidden sense behind seemingly senseless human behavior—including your own. Leeson shows that far from \"irrational\" or \"accidents of history,\" humanity's most outlandish rituals are ingenious solutions to pressing problems—developed by clever people, driven by incentives, and tailor-made for their time and place.
